The Samsung washer error code 5E58 indicates a drainage issue, which can prevent your machine from completing its wash cycle. This error typically occurs when the washer is unable to drain water properly, leading to potential flooding or damage to your appliance. Understanding the common causes and troubleshooting steps can help you resolve this issue efficiently.
Common Causes
- Clogged drain hose
- Blocked drain filter
- Faulty drain pump
- Improper installation of the drain hose
- Electrical issues affecting the pump
Troubleshooting Steps
- Check the drain hose for kinks or clogs.
- Remove and clean the drain filter to ensure it is free of debris.
- Inspect the drain pump for any signs of damage or blockage.
- Ensure the drain hose is installed correctly and at the proper height.
- If the issue persists, consider testing the electrical components of the pump.
If you’re not comfortable performing these troubleshooting steps or if the problem continues, it’s advisable to seek professional help. Safe repair practices are essential to avoid further damage to your appliance.
